Understanding the Fundamentals of Share Market Investing

Investing in the share market can be exciting but also complex. It’s key to understand the basics to make smart choices. This guide will help you learn the key ideas you need to start investing.

Defining Key Terms and Concepts

The share market has many terms and ideas that might seem hard at first. Let’s make some of these easier to understand:

  • Stocks – These are shares of a company that you can buy and sell.
  • Dividends – These are parts of a company’s profits given to its shareholders.
  • Market Indexes – These are like scoreboards that show how certain parts of the market are doing, like the S&P 500.

Assessing Your Risk Tolerance and Investment Goals

Before you start investing, think about your money and what you want to achieve. Ask yourself:

  1. How much risk are you okay with? Do you want the chance for big gains or do you like things more stable?
  2. What do you want to achieve with your investments? Is it for retirement, a house, or something else?

Knowing these things will help you create an investment plan that fits you. This way, you can do well in the share market over time.

Strategies for Making Money with the Share Market

Exploring the share market can be exciting, but it’s key to have a solid plan. Value investing is a top strategy for many investors. It means buying stocks that are cheaper than they should be.

Value Investing: Buying Undervalued Stocks

Value investing is all about finding companies whose stock prices are lower than what they’re worth. By looking at a company’s finances, growth potential, and competitive edge, investors can spot great deals. The goal is to find stocks that are selling for much less than they should be, promising big gains over time.

Here’s how to use value investing to your advantage:

  1. Do deep research on a company’s finances, like its balance sheet and income statement.
  2. Look at the company’s strengths, management, and growth outlook.
  3. Use methods like discounted cash flow analysis to figure out the company’s true value.
  4. Compare the company’s real value to its market price to find good deals.
  5. Put together a mix of undervalued stocks to reduce risk and aim for big returns.

Adding value investing to your portfolio can help you make the most of market inefficiencies. This could lead to big gains over time.

Developing a Diversified Portfolio for Long-term Growth

For long-term growth in the share market, having a diverse investment portfolio is key. Spread your money across different types of assets, sectors, and places to manage risk and increase returns. This strategy protects your wealth from ups and downs in the market and sets your portfolio up for growth.

Start by putting your money into various assets like stocks, bonds, real estate, and commodities. This way, your portfolio won’t rely too much on one type of investment. It also means you won’t be hit hard if one area of the market does poorly. Plus, rebalancing your portfolio regularly keeps you on track with your financial goals.

Also, spreading your stock investments across different industries and sectors adds more protection against market changes. This helps balance out risks related to specific sectors or companies. By building a diverse portfolio, you’re setting yourself up for steady growth in the share market over time.
